Subject: SDK parity cut-over complete

Team,

The Brightquill Java and Swift SDKs are now at feature parity as of last night's cut-over. All deprecated shims removed. Telemetry confirms both clients hitting the unified endpoint; error rates nominal. One known gap: offline caching lands next sprint, tracked separately. No rollback expected. Release notes drafted, pending your sign-off by Friday. Both SDKs now read the shared runtime configuration reproduced below.

config for yahof-tajop:
zorath:
  pin: 7493
  metrics_host: metrics.zorath.tolvaqsys.internal
  tenant: praiel
  seal: seal_fd9cd4f1

Ticket #4471 — Vault locked during hermetic build migration

While migrating the Pinecrest build pipeline to the hermetic build system, the secrets vault auto-locked after three failed attestation checks from the new sandboxed runners. Build artifacts are blocked until the vault is reopened. Support should not reset the vault; that would invalidate the migration's signed provenance chain. Instead, unlock it with the standing recovery passphrase, recorded below for the on-duty handler.

recovery phrase for bajeg-kawip: fraox-fenath-noveth

Release 4.12 of Stormfan adds retry batching to the weather-alert fan-out so county-level alerts no longer stall behind regional ones. Before merging, confirm the fan-out worker pool is capped at 32 and that the dedupe window stays at 90 seconds. The release artifact must be signed before the deploy job will accept it; the pipeline verifies the signature at the gate stage. Sign the bundle with the key below.

signing key of bajop-hahag = bky13_yLSJStjSXhzxg

## Authentication

Before Driftgate will let your canary past 5% traffic, it checks three things: error budget, latency delta, and whether you actually tagged the release. Fail any gate and the rollout freezes — no overrides without an on-call ack. All of this runs through the internal gating API, and yes, it's picky about auth. Tokens from the old promoter service won't work anymore. Configure your deploy job with the key shown below.

API key for bageg-kajef: vxb2-ss